Donald Trump has responded to Justice Department special counsel John Durham’s report on the origins of the FBI’s Trump-Russia probe, saying the findings vindicate his claims of baseless persecution.
‘It’s a great vindication and it feels good, and the report has been widely praised,’ Trump told Newsmax in a phone interview on Tuesday night.
Durham’s 306-page report on Monday is refocusing negative attention on one of the most politically significant investigations in FBI history: the probe into whether Trump’s 2016 presidential campaign was conspiring with Russia to tip the outcome of the election.
The findings aren’t flattering for the FBI, with Durham asserting that the agency rushed into the investigation without an adequate basis and routinely ignored or rationalized evidence that undercut its premise.
The report catalogs a series of errors – though many had already been documented years ago by a separate Justice Department inspector general report. The FBI says it’s taken several dozen corrective steps on its own.
